EP 39 - The Play House feat. Peter Ndegwa (CEO, @safaricomplc) #cta101 Rookie CFO Lessons: From Over-Promising to Owning the Truth - Dr. Peter Ndegwa C.B.S #CTA101 @safaricomplc @safaricomet @safaricom_news  When Peter Ndegwa became a Finance Director, he quickly learned that in a listed company, accountability rests squarely on two people: the CEO and the CFO. When performance misses, these two roles face the toughest questions. That reality shapes how you lead. Like every new CFO, he admits to making rookie mistakes. One of the most common is over-promising when numbers lag. Imagine the year is eight months in, the business is tracking at 5% growth against a 10% target, and pressure mounts to forecast a recovery. The rookie instinct is to project an unrealistic 15% growth for the remaining months just to look closer to target. The wiser path, as he learned, is to “bite the bullet.” Call the truth as it is, be transparent with the board, and then build a credible recovery plan. Optimism may feel safe in the moment, but it erodes credibility. Delivering bad news is never easy — to the board, to investors, or to the market. But Ndegwa discovered that transparency is a strategic asset. Consistent honesty builds trust, even when the message is tough. Concealing the truth or making promises that “make no sense” only damages confidence and deepens problems. His commercial background also gave him an advantage. Many CFOs trained only in finance miss the wider commercial drivers behind the numbers. Understanding both perspectives helped him avoid bigger mistakes and strengthen investor relations. These rookie lessons proved invaluable. They built his resilience, sharpened his credibility, and prepared him for his next big role. In 2011, he transitioned from CFO to CEO when he was appointed Managing Director of Guinness in Ghana — a breakthrough built on the lessons of his early stumbles.
